If the Children Should Speak (A Question)


If the Children should speak,
what would they say,
to Pontius Pilate,
Judas,
Caiaphas
and Annas?

Would they understand
that the greatest good
ever given to mankind
comes
through an act
of violence?

Would they understand
that God saw these betrayals,
denials,
this political warfare
before the judgement was cast?

Would it scar their innocence
to see the blood
of their Good Shepherd
spilled out
from a broken vessel?

If the children should speak,
would they stand alone
in the riotous crowd,
listening to sonnets
of fear,
or would they shout
refrains of love
into the face of mockery?
